Frequently asked questions
+

What are common reasons a car won't start?

The most common reasons a car won't start are as follows: a flat battery, corroded or poor battery connection, fuel pump faults (or no fuel), a carburetor or choke issue, a fuel-injection fault, or a damp distributor cap.
+

Why won't my car start in cold weather?

A cold-weather start problem is usually caused by one of two reasons: first, car batteries are less efficient in cold weather and may not have enough power to turn the engine (you may hear a clicking noise, or the starter may only turn the engine slowly.) Second, cold weather can point towards a problem with your carburetor or choke - in older cars - or fuel injection system in newer cars.
+

Why won't my car start after a long drive?

A 'hot start problem', as it is known, typically points to an engine-management or sensor issue, for example: temperature sensor, oxygen sensor / lambda sensor giving an incorrect reading, leading to an incorrect air/fuel mix and ignition timing. It could also be a crankshaft sensor issue - again, leading to poor ignition timing.
+

My car won't start and it just clicks. Why?

If you turn the key and just hear a clicking noise, this is because your car battery is flat. The clicking you hear is the ignition circuit activating, but the battery has insufficient power to turn the starter motor and start the car. It can be resolved with a new battery, a jump start from another car, or, in manual-transmission cars, a push-start.

No start on a rainy day

If your car seems to be working fine on a dry day but won’t start when it’s raining, it’s likely that the distributer cap has moisture inside. Fortunately, this is not disastrous and will not require a huge amount of repair work from a mechanic. All that is involved in the service is using solvent to evaporate moisture from the unit.

If you think you can carry out this job and know where your distribution cap is, it is essential that you keep the following points in mind.

  • Only use a lint free rag
  • Only use clean solvent as even a speck of petrol mixed in will cause an explosion within your car.

If you need to jump start your car due to a dead battery, follow these instructions. However, don’t forget to have your vehicle checked by a local Horley based mechanic even if a jump start works.

  • Find your jump cables
  • Line another car up and park it, leaving both ignitions off
  • Remove the caps from each battery
  • Connect the cables
  • Attach one of the red clips to the positive terminal of your battery (it will have POS or a plus sign on it and it may be bigger than the negative terminal)
  • Attach the red clip on the other end to the terminal of the other car.
  • Attach one of the black clips to the negative terminal of the working cars battery
  • Attach the other end of the black clip to a surface area of unpainted metal on the car that isn’t working (somewhere far away from the carburettor or battery)
  • Try to start your engine

If the engine starts, brilliant! Take a drive around Horley as this will recharge the battery.

If it doesn’t, go back and make sure the cables are all attached properly and let the other car run for five minutes or so.

If the car still won’t start, then it is likely your car has a major issue that you should get a mechanic to look as soon as possible.
